/**
* This class will help extract the error messages from GlobalVariables object and creates a list of string.
*/
public class GlobalVariablesExtractHelper {
private static final org.apache.log4j.Logger LOG = org.apache.log4j.Logger.getLogger(GlobalVariablesExtractHelper.class);
/**
* Extracts errors for error report writing.
*
* @return a list of error messages
*/
public static void insertError(String message, String param) {
MessageMap errorMap = GlobalVariables.getMessageMap();
errorMap.putError(KFSConstants.GLOBAL_ERRORS, KFSKeyConstants.ERROR_CUSTOM, message + param);
}
public static List<String> extractGlobalVariableErrors() {
List<String> result = new ArrayList<String>();
MessageMap errorMap = GlobalVariables.getMessageMap();
// Set<String> errorKeys = errorMap.keySet(); // deprecated
Set<String> errorKeys = errorMap.getAllPropertiesWithErrors();
List<ErrorMessage> errorMessages = null;
Object[] messageParams;
String errorKeyString;
String errorString;
for (String errorProperty : errorKeys) {
// errorMessages = (List<ErrorMessage>) errorMap.get(errorProperty); // deprecated
errorMessages = errorMap.getErrorMessagesForProperty(errorProperty);
LOG.debug("error Messages :::: " + errorMessages.toString());
for (ErrorMessage errorMessage : errorMessages) {
errorKeyString = SpringContext.getBean(ConfigurationService.class).getPropertyValueAsString(errorMessage.getErrorKey());
messageParams = errorMessage.getMessageParameters();
LOG.debug("message parameters::: " + messageParams);
LOG.debug("errorKeyString :::: " + errorKeyString);
// MessageFormat.format only seems to replace one
// per pass, so I just keep beating on it until all are gone.
if (StringUtils.isBlank(errorKeyString)) {
errorString = errorMessage.getErrorKey();
}
else {
errorString = errorKeyString;
}
LOG.debug(errorString);
if (errorString.matches("^.*\\{\\d\\}.*$")) {
errorString = MessageFormat.format(errorString, messageParams);
}
result.add(errorString);
}
}
// clear the stuff out of global vars, as we need to reformat it and put it back
GlobalVariables.clear();
return result;
}
public static String replaceTokens(String line, String ... replacements) {
int i = 0;
for (String err : replacements) {
String repl = "{" + String.valueOf(i++) + "}";
line = StringUtils.replaceOnce(line, repl, err);
}
return line;
}
}
